The Best Chocolate for Making S’mores: Milk, Dark, or White?
When it comes to making s’mores, the type of chocolate you use can make a big difference in the taste. Milk chocolate is the most traditional choice for s’mores and is loved by many for its creamy and sweet flavor. It also melts quickly, making it easy to achieve the melty consistency needed for the perfect s’more. However, some find milk chocolate too sweet and prefer a less sugary taste.
For those who prefer a richer and more intense chocolate flavor, dark chocolate can be a great choice. Dark chocolate has a higher percentage of cocoa and a more complex flavor profile, which can give your s’more a more sophisticated boost. However, it is important to note that dark chocolate can be harder to melt and may take longer to achieve the desired consistency.
White chocolate is another option, but it is not technically chocolate as it does not contain cocoa solids. It is made of cocoa butter, sugar, and milk solids. White chocolate has a sweet and creamy flavor and can be a good alternative for those who do not like the bitterness of dark chocolate. However, it can be too sweet for some and does not provide the same depth of flavor as milk or dark chocolate. Ultimately, the choice of chocolate for your s’mores is a matter of personal taste, so feel free to experiment and find what works best for you.

How to Make S’mores Without a Campfire: Oven, Microwave, and Gas Stove Methods
S’mores are a classic American treat traditionally made around a campfire. However, not everyone has access to a campfire or wants to brave the outdoors to enjoy these delicious treats. Thankfully, there are alternative methods to make s’mores from the comfort of your own home using your oven, microwave or gas stove.
To make s’mores in the oven, pre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it and place graham crackers on a baking sheet. Top each graham cracker with a piece of chocolate and a marshmallow. Bake for 3-5 minutes or until the marshmallow is golden brown. Remove from the oven and top with another graham cracker.
Alternatively, to make s’mores in the microwave, place a graham cracker on a microwave-safe plate and top with a piece of chocolate and a marshmallow. Microwave for 10-15 seconds, making sure the marshmallow puffs up and softens. Remove from the microwave and top with another graham cracker. Lastly, to make s’mores on the gas stove, heat a skillet on medium heat. Place a graham cracker on the skillet and top with a piece of chocolate and a marshmallow. Cook for 1-2 minutes or until the marshmallow is golden brown. Remove from heat and top with another graham cracker.
Vegan and Gluten-Free S’mores Recipes: Alternatives to Traditional Ingredients
For vegans and those with gluten sensitivity, enjoying traditional s’mores can be a challenge. However, with a little creativity, you can easily whip up a delicious and allergy-friendly version of this campfire classic.
To make vegan s’mores, you can use vegan marshmallows, which are made without gelatin, an animal-derived ingredient. Brands like Dandies and Sweet & Sara offer vegan marshmallows that can be used in place of regular ones. For the chocolate, you can opt for dairy-free chocolate chips or bars, such as those made by Enjoy Life Foods and Hu Chocolate. Finally, choose gluten-free graham crackers, like those made by Kinnikinnick and Schar, to ensure your s’mores are completely free of gluten. With these simple swaps, you can enjoy the nostalgic treat without any dietary restrictions getting in the way.
